Saturday’s match at Anfield features Liverpool and Chelsea, two clubs struggling this season. Chelsea has suffered six consecutive Premier League losses, with a chance to break their record of seven, while Liverpool has lost 11 league matches, their worst tally since 2014-15. Both teams have significant defensive issues, with Chelsea conceding in 13 straight games and Liverpool allowing two or more goals in 16 matches. Once fierce rivals in Champions League semi-finals, their current focus is merely on salvaging pride.
